When Google announced its biggest overhaul of Search in more than 25 years, it signaled a fundamental shift in how people discover information online. While the impact of a new AI-first search is still unfolding, there are important signals marketers should be paying attention to right now.

In this AMA-style webinar, Capacity’s search experts Dan Titmuss and Madelyn Frascella will share what they’re seeing in the field and what these changes could mean for your SEO and paid media strategies. We’ll answer your questions about how AI-generated answers are affecting website traffic, what we know—and don’t yet know—about the future of paid media, and how to remain discoverable as audience journeys become less reliant on traditional rankings and clicks.

What You’ll Get

  • Insights into how Google’s AI features are changing organic search visibility and website traffic
  • A look at how search advertising is evolving alongside Google’s AI products
  • Key metrics and signals to watch as search behavior continues to evolve
